Career Guidance Skills information skills S2.7 - analysing and evaluating information and data S2.7.4 - analysing business operations Analyse goal progress
Description
Analyse the steps which have been taken in order to reach the organisation's goals in order to assess the progress which has been made, the feasibility of the goals, and to ensure the goals can be met according to deadlines.
